摘要
In2O3 and metal-doped (Ni or Ce) In2O3 mesoporous three-dimensional (3D) nanospheres arrays were synthesized via nanocasting using mesoporous silica as hard templates. Effects of Ni or Ce doping on the structure, optical and gas-sensing properties of the In2O3 nanospheres were investigated. Both the undoped and the doped In2O3 nanospheres showed single-phase structure without any impurity. The nanospheres were about 20 nm in size and they stacked closely to form rigid 3D mesoporous structure. A change in the value of optical band gap was observed upon metal doping. The room temperature photo luminescence behavior also showed some differences between pure and doped In2O3. Compared with pure In2O3 nanospheres, the metal-doped In2O3 exhibited superior response, fast recovery and good selectivity to ethanol. The enhanced gas-sensing properties might be related to the doping of metal ion and its effective contribution towards the oxygen vacancies, conductivity and crystallite size of the grains.
